Lead Insurance Denials Specialist

RAYUS RadiologySt. Louis Park, MN
$23 - $34Onsite

About The Position

RAYUS Radiology is looking for a Lead Insurance Denials Specialist to join their team. This role challenges the status quo by shining light on radiology and making it a critical first step in diagnosis and proper treatment. As a Lead Insurance Denials Specialist, you will coordinate communications regarding billing information with patients, carriers, co-workers, and attorneys to ensure timely collections of accounts receivables and provide direction and training to the account representative team. This is a 100% Full-Time position working Monday through Friday, 8:00 am to 5:00 pm.

Requirements

  • High School diploma or equivalent
  • 5+ years' experience in a medical billing department, prior authorization department, or payer claim processing department
  • Knowledge of Workers Compensation, HMO's, PPO's, MA, and other third-party payers
  • Intermediate proficiency with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, Word, and Outlook

Nice To Haves

  • Bachelor's degree strongly preferred
  • Credentialed revenue cycle representative
  • Previous supervisory experience
  • Completion of a coding certificate program in a program with AHIMA approval status

Responsibilities

  • Communicate with patients, carriers, co-workers, center staff, attorneys, and other contracted entities and responsible parties in a timely, effective manner to expedite the billing and collection of accounts receivable.
  • Contribute to the steady reduction of the days-sales-outstanding (DSO), increase monthly gross collections, and increase the percentage of collections.
  • Ensure that "priority" work, which will enhance bottom line results and achievement of the most important objectives, is identified and assigned appropriately.
  • Partner with RCM QA and Training Specialist on quality assurance assessment results and feedback to ensure accuracy and productivity amongst the team.
  • Ensure approvals for adjustment requests are in line with protocol.
  • Initiate and participate in special accounts receivable and workflow and process improvement projects.
  • Prepare reports, presentations, and other written communication.
  • Oversee denial prevention process by analyzing denial trends, prioritizing issues, and identifying root cause. Collaborate with stakeholders to update processes to prevent denials, and monitor and track progress.
  • Communicate to supervisor as needed regarding updates on account statuses.
  • Provide training, feedback, expertise, and support to Insurance Denials Specialists.
  • Collaborate with team members to increase their knowledge of the collection process to effectively reduce accounts receivable.
  • Create an environment that promotes teamwork and increases engagement.
  • Lead staff meetings and associate one-on-ones as needed.
  • Allocate specific job responsibilities/specialty tasks and define priorities.
  • Initiate and participate in staff performance evaluations, development of associates including performance improvement plans and disciplinary actions.
  • Participate in the hiring and training of new associates.
  • Manage department and team schedule and hours.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
